How to Develop a Personalized Mindful Eating Journal for Tracking Progress and Insight

Mindful eating is a powerful practice that involves being fully present during meals, cultivating awareness of hunger and satiety cues, and fostering a positive relationship with food. One effective way to deepen your mindfulness journey is by keeping a personalized mindful eating journal. This tool can help you track your progress, gain insights into your eating habits, and identify areas for improvement. Here's a guide on how to create a mindful eating journal that suits your unique needs.

Choose Your Journal Format

The first step in developing a mindful eating journal is selecting the format that works best for you. You can choose from various options:

  • Digital Journals : Use apps or software like Notion, Evernote, or Google Docs for easy accessibility and the ability to add photos or links.
  • Traditional Notebooks : A simple notebook or planner can be perfect for those who prefer writing by hand. Look for one that inspires you, whether it's a plain notebook or one with prompts.
  • Printable Templates : Consider creating or finding printable templates that you can fill out daily or weekly. This option combines the benefits of structure with the flexibility of physical journaling.

Define Your Goals

Before you start journaling, take some time to reflect on your intentions and goals. What do you hope to achieve through mindful eating? Your goals might include:

  • Developing a better understanding of your hunger and fullness cues
  • Identifying emotional triggers for eating
  • Cultivating a more positive relationship with food
  • Reducing mindless eating or snacking
  • Increasing the variety of foods you consume

Clearly defining your goals will help guide your journaling process and keep you motivated.

Create Structured Prompts

To facilitate reflection and insight, design structured prompts for each entry in your journal. Here are some prompts you might consider including:

  • Date and Time : Record when you eat to identify patterns throughout your day.
  • Food Description : Write down everything you ate, including portion sizes and preparation methods.
  • Hunger Level : Rate your hunger on a scale of 1 to 10 before and after the meal.
  • Emotions : Note any emotions you experienced before, during, and after eating. Were you stressed, happy, or bored?
  • Mindfulness Check-in : Reflect on your level of mindfulness during the meal. Were you distracted, or did you focus on your food?
  • Satisfaction Level : Rate your satisfaction with the meal. Did it meet your expectations in terms of taste and nourishment?
  • Insights and Reflections : Write about any insights or patterns you noticed during the meal or afterward.

These prompts will provide structure while allowing you to explore different aspects of your eating experience.

Set Aside Time for Reflection

Establish a regular routine for journaling, whether it's daily, after each meal, or weekly. Consistency is key to gaining insights and tracking progress. Consider setting aside a specific time each day to reflect on your entries. During this reflection period, think about:

  • Patterns you've noticed in your eating habits
  • Emotional connections to certain foods
  • Changes in your hunger and fullness cues
  • Any successes or challenges you encountered

Journaling should feel like a supportive practice rather than an obligation, so find a rhythm that works for you.

Celebrate Your Progress

As you continue to journal, take time to celebrate your progress and achievements, no matter how small. Acknowledge moments of mindfulness, successful meals, or improvements in your relationship with food. Celebrating your successes can boost motivation and reinforce positive behaviors.

Review and Adjust

Periodically review your journal entries to gain a broader perspective on your mindful eating journey. Look for trends, recurring themes, and areas where you may want to make adjustments. This review process could be weekly or monthly, depending on your preference.

If you notice persistent challenges, consider adjusting your approach or seeking support from a registered dietitian or therapist familiar with mindful eating practices. Your journal can serve as a valuable tool for identifying when it might be helpful to seek additional guidance.
